In line 307, the sensitivity in an FBG sensor is more related to how small changes in the physical environment (such as strain, temperature, or pressure) can shift the wavelength of the reflected light, rather than the amount of light that is reflected. The 0.01% reflection rate does not directly imply high sensitivity that depends on the design of the FBG, the properties of the fiber, and the interrogation technique used.
